Central American Voices Film Festival — Inaugural Edition Join us for the inaugural Central American Voices Film Festival (CAVFF), a celebration of Central American cinema, storytelling, culture, and community taking place September 12–13, 2026, at with a virtual Transborder experience continuing September 13–20 CAVFF was created to build a platform where the diverse voices and stories of Central America and its diaspora can be seen, heard, and celebrated. Representing filmmakers and stories connected to all seven Central American countries, our inaugural program brings together films made across borders, generations, identities, and experiences. Throughout the weekend, audiences will experience film screenings, filmmaker Q&As, panels and conversations, live cultural and musical performances, community organizations, local vendors, food, and special programming designed to bring filmmakers and audiences together. From stories created within Central America to those shaped by migration, memory, identity, reconnection, joy, and the diasporic experience, CAVFF celebrates the complexity of a region that has too often been overlooked or generalized within mainstream media. More than a film festival, CAVFF is a gathering place, connecting Central American filmmakers, artists, industry professionals, organizations, and communities while creating new opportunities for our stories to travel beyond borders. ??
